Double your safety coverage with the Wireless Caregiver Pager System. This comprehensive safety solution includes two wearable SOS buttons and two plug-in receivers, making it an essential piece of low-cost assistive technology for NDIS participants with mobility issues, fall risks, or medical conditions.

Standard single-unit alarms often fail if the caregiver is in a different part of the house (e.g., the backyard or laundry). This 2+2 system solves that problem. You can place one receiver in the bedroom and one in the living area to ensure the call for help is heard everywhere. The waterproof buttons can be worn on a lanyard or mounted in high-risk areas like the bathroom, providing immediate access to assistance without shouting.

How This Device Supports NDIS Participants

Fall Prevention & Response: Falls often occur in the bathroom or bedroom. By wearing the SOS button, the participant can signal for help immediately after a fall, reducing the "long lie" time and ensuring rapid assistance.

Promoting Privacy & Independence: It allows participants to be alone in a room with the door closed, maintaining their privacy and dignity, while still having a reliable "lifeline" to their support worker or family member in the next room.

Reducing Carer Anxiety: Caregivers don't need to hover or check constantly. The reliable long-range signal (approx. 150m/500ft) allows carers to cook, clean, or rest in other parts of the home, knowing they will be alerted instantly if needed.

Sensory & Hearing Support: The receivers feature 5 adjustable volume levels (0dB to 110dB) and 55 ringtones. This allows the alert to be customized—loud for carers with hearing impairments, or soft/silent (visual LED only) for environments requiring quiet.

NDIS Funding Information

This item is classified as Low Cost Assistive Technology (Personal Care/Safety). It is commonly claimed under:

  • Core - Consumables: 03_220300911_0124_1_1 (Low Cost AT - Personal Care/Safety) OR 03_090000911_0103_1_1 (Assistive Products for Personal Care and Safety).

We strongly recommend consulting with your Occupational Therapist (OT) or Support Coordinator to ensure this safety system aligns with your risk management plan.

Meticulous Specifications

  • Product Type: Wireless Nurse Call / Pager System

  • Configuration: 2 x Transmitters (Buttons), 2 x Receivers (Chimes)

  • Range: 150m+ / 500ft (Open Area)

  • Receiver Power: Mains Plug-in (Standard AU Outlet)

  • Transmitter Power: Battery Operated (CR2032 usually included)

  • Waterproof Rating: IP55 (Transmitters only - suitable for splash/rain)

  • Volume: 5 Levels (0dB - 110dB)

  • Ringtones: 55 Options

  • Installation: Lanyard or Adhesive Tape
